Transaction 02643cfbc7f024ca1a295c849033e79607f1fb77ab9a24aa468f3db02973ad72
1 Input
1 Output
-
02643cfbc7f024ca1a295c849033e79607f1fb77ab9a24aa468f3db02973ad72:0
- value
- 705838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71d87b562bfb52de8ba890443133bb54704eca3b OP_EQUAL
- address
- 3C4ycdzYQnFBmd1EHMsF4JmutpdeMVZqv9